Potential Risks and Concerns

While the idea of dressing up your cat in costumes may seem cute and harmless, there are potential risks and concerns that pet owners should be aware of before attempting to dress up their feline friends. Here are some of the most important ones:

  • Discomfort and stress: Some cats may not like wearing costumes and may feel uncomfortable or stressed out. This can lead to behavioral issues such as scratching, biting, or even running away. It’s important to observe your cat’s body language and behavior to ensure that they are not showing signs of distress.
  • Safety concerns: Costumes can easily get caught on objects or be chewed off by curious cats, leading to potential hazards such as choking, strangulation, or even injury. It’s important to choose costumes that are specifically designed for cats and that fit properly to avoid any accidents.
  • Health problems: Wearing costumes can also cause skin irritation or allergic reactions in some cats, especially if the material is not breathable or if the cat is allergic to certain fabrics. It’s important to monitor your cat’s skin and coat condition after wearing a costume and to stop if any adverse reactions occur.
  • Infections: If your cat’s costume includes accessories such as collars or hats, there is a risk of infection if they come into contact with bacteria or other harmful organisms. It’s important to keep the costume clean and to monitor your cat for any signs of infection, such as redness, swelling, or discharge.
  • Negative associations: If your cat associates the costume with negative experiences such as vet visits or car rides, they may become anxious or stressed when seeing the costume again in the future. It’s important to avoid forcing your cat to wear a costume if they show signs of fear or anxiety.

Positive Reinforcement Techniques

When it comes to training your cat to wear costumes, positive reinforcement techniques are key. These techniques involve rewarding your cat for good behavior, rather than punishing them for bad behavior. Here are some tips for using positive reinforcement techniques to train your cat to wear costumes:

  • Start with small steps: If your cat is not used to wearing costumes, it’s important to start with small steps. Begin by letting your cat sniff and investigate the costume, then gradually introduce it to their body.
  • Use treats as rewards: Treats are a great way to reinforce good behavior in cats. As your cat becomes more comfortable with the costume, you can gradually phase out the treats and rely on praise and affection as rewards.
  • Be patient: Training a cat to wear a costume takes time and patience. Don’t expect your cat to become comfortable with the costume overnight. Set realistic goals and be patient as your cat learns to tolerate and even enjoy wearing costumes.
  • Make it fun: Cats are naturally curious and playful, so try to make the training process fun for your cat. Use toys and playtime to distract your cat and keep them engaged while they learn to wear costumes.
  • Be consistent: Consistency is key when it comes to training your cat. Set aside dedicated time each day to work on costume training, and be consistent in your approach. This will help your cat understand what is expected of them and make the training process smoother.
